Output 23c8cf5a325c6533ba9153b71aeb44a0103c08d679756d631f26ce8856698495:1

value
348877
script pubkey
OP_0 OP_PUSHBYTES_20 e0e5b060105974a24601fb1a404d88fce6037f02
address
bc1qurjmqcqst962y3splvdyqnvglnnqxlczzxnjas
transaction
23c8cf5a325c6533ba9153b71aeb44a0103c08d679756d631f26ce8856698495
spent
true